The leadership of the Baylor-UTHouston Center for AIDS Research thanks the reviewers for their
thoughtful comments in the previous critique. Those comments were very helpful and guided our strategic
thinking as we planned and prepared this revised application. We also consulted with NIH CFAR program
officials and obtained advice from our External Advisors as part of the resubmission process.
Some of the criticisms in the critique reflected inadvertant omissions of certain details as well as inadequate
presentations of past accomplishments or future plans. We have responded to those criticisms throughout this
revised application by expanding the narrative and providing more detailed descriptions and specific examples
of activities and services and of research and educational programs. We regret the omission and inadequate
descriptions of Protection of Human Subjects information in some of the Cores and it has been corrected in this
resubmission.
There were more substantive concerns expressed about the organization or value of certain cores. To
respond to those criticisms, we carried out a complete re-evaluation of our strengths, weaknesses and
opportunities and analyzed the role of each core in facilitating AIDS-related translational research. Several
cores were reorganized and major modifications made in their goals and/or services and functions (Clinical
Research, Behavioral Science, and International Research). The other scientific cores (Immunology, Virology,
Design and Analysis) were also revised.
Questions about lack of innovation prompted us to formulate a strategy involving a more proactive use of
Developmental funds to foster translational research in areas of gaps and opportunity at our CFAR that would
take advantage of our strengths and promote synergy among the cores. Two applications of this type were
funded in the most recent Developmental grants cycle, both of which involved collaborations between Baylor
and UTHouston researchers. We also formalized a plan to support the development of a broad Scientific
Program in HIV and Coinfections, focusing on HIV and Mycobacterium tuberculosis. Diagrams illustrating
these new collaborative projects are included in various Core descriptions. In addition, we designed a
comprehensive mentoring plan to help the career development of junior investigators in HIV/AIDS research.
These new plans are presented in the Developmental Core and referenced throughout the application.
There were questions raised about the new partnership between Baylor College of Medicine and the
University of Texas-Houston. We acknowledge that aspects of that relationship were ill-defined in the previous
application. In the intervening year between that first application and this resubmission, substantial progress
has been made in integrating CFAR activities and management at the two institutions. This improved
integration will be evident throughout this revised application. Examples of this integration include addition of
UTHouston faculty members to the leadership of several cores and to Core Oversight Committees, successful
competition by UTHouston CFAR members for 2004 Developmental funds, and the development of new
research collaborations between Baylor and UTHouston faculty. Importantly, leaders of ADDS research at the
two institutions share a common vision of the CFAR and its benefits. We are energized by the plans for a more
proactive CFAR and the expanded opportunities for translational HIV/AIDS research that emerged during this
revision process.
Responses to specific comments in the critique are presented at the beginning of each core. Unless noted
otherwise, changes in this revised application are marked with a vertical line in the left-hand margin.
